74HC138数字逻辑芯片的基本使用方式
tencentUser 2024-05-30

我们无论是在使用单片机、arduino的过程中都会遇到引脚不够用,不同场合下会使用到不同的扩展芯片,我们这里给大家介绍一款用的非常多的74系列IC-74HC138。

SN74HC138-removebg-preview.png

SN74CH138N 外观


7522423-def5902d803756d9.png

我们先快速浏览下这款IC的数据手册,获取常规使用时需要的信息。

image.png


image.png

IC型号:SN74HC138N

供电范围:2~6V

温度范围:-40~+85℃

主要用途:LED显示,白色家电(洗衣机,冰箱,空调),电力基础设置


逻辑框图:然后我们可以看到它内部的逻辑图,感兴趣的小伙伴可以好好去分析下。

image.png

引脚功能表:这个引脚功能表估计很多人第一次看会看的比较糊涂,我们待会儿上电路直接测试大家就明白了

image.png

推荐使用条件:电压最小不能小2V,最大不能大于6V,然后VCC到GND的电流长时间不能超过±50mA等等,我们如果使用该芯片驱动很多设备的话,那就要认真去看下这些极限电气参数。

image.png

image.png

真值表:这也是绝大部分初学者经常困惑的地方,其实弄懂它也没什么诀窍,就是多试试。

image.png

典型应用:手册给我们推荐了一个LED点阵的典型应用案例。

image.png

对于我们要使用这款IC,上面了解的信息基本可以满足我们的要求了,接下来我们直接上电路测试

7522423-def5902d803756d9.png

我们搭建电路图来验证:


A,B,C:输入选择端,我们直接连接到拨码开关,由于该端口自身没有电平可以确定状态,我们这里加了3个10K的上拉电阻

E1(G1),E2(#G2A),E3(#G2B):#号表示低电平有效,我们通过真值表正常工作时E1VCCE2,E3GND

Y0~Y7:输出端口

image.png

我们接下来波动拨码开关来验证下真值表的值:

image.png

A=H, B=H, C=H时Y7=L

image.png

A=L,B=L,C=H时Y4=L

image.png

A=L,B=L,C=L时Y0=L

7522423-def5902d803756d9.png

总结:

这里介绍了一种数字逻辑芯片的基本使用方式,其他的数字逻辑芯片功能我们都可以采用此种方式验证下功能,然后再进一步购买实物芯片进行调试使用,在一定程度上可以避免一些低级错误,后期我们将结合arduino和单片机来拓展多个芯片有意思的使用方式。

声明: 本文转载自其它媒体或授权刊载,目的在于信息传递,并不代表本站赞同其观点和对其真实性负责,如有新闻稿件和图片作品的内容、版权以及其它问题的,请联系我们及时删除。(联系我们,邮箱:evan.li@aspencore.com )
0
评论
  • 相关技术文库
  • EDA
  • 仿真
  • CAD
  • 芯片
下载排行榜
更多
评测报告
更多
EE直播间
更多
广告